首页 IT dcache

dcache

DCache 是什么以及它的背景和发展历程

DCache 是一个高性能的分布式缓存,广泛应用于大规模数据存储和访问场景中。它由电信研究院主导开发,已经经过多年的发展和迭代,逐渐成为一种可靠、高效的数据缓存解决方案。
1. 背景
在大规模数据存储和访问场景中,如互联网、电子商务、金融等行业,对于高性能、高并发的数据访问有着极高的要求。传统的关系型数据库在面对这些场景时,往往面临着性能瓶颈和扩展性问题。为了解决这些问题,分布式缓存应运而生。
2. 发展历程
DCache 的发展历程可以分为以下几个阶段:
2.1 原型开发阶段
最初,DCache 是在电信研究院的一个研发项目中提出的。在这个阶段,研究人员主要关注的是如何在分布式环境中实现高速缓存的功能,以及如何保证数据的一致性和可靠性。
2.2 开源化阶段
随着 DCache 在实际应用中的验证和积累,电信研究院决定将其开源,以便更多的人参与到其发展和改进中来。这一决策使得 DCache 得到了更多的关注和支持,并促进了其功能的不断完善和性能的提升。
2.3 社区贡献阶段
随着时间的推移,DCache 的用户社区逐渐形成,并且不断有新的功能模块和性能优化方案被贡献出来。开源社区的力量进一步推动了 DCache 的发展,使其在大规模数据存储和访问场景中得到广泛的应用。

DCache 的核心功能和特点详解

DCache 的核心功能和特点详解
DCache 是一个分布式缓存,具有以下核心功能和特点:
高性能和低延迟
DCache 可以快速缓存大量数据,以提供快速的读取和写入操作。它利用了分布式存储和内存缓存技术,通过将数据存储在内存中,实现了低延迟的访问。这使得在高并发场景下,DCache 能够快速响应请求,提供稳定的性能。
高可用性和数据安全
DCache 通过采用分布式架构和数据副本机制,确保高可用性和数据安全性。当某个节点出现故障时,其他正常运行的节点可以接管故障节点的工作,保证的持续可用性。同时,DCache 还支持数据备份和故障恢复,以防止数据丢失。
可扩展性和灵活性
DCache 的可扩展性非常高,可以方便地根据业务需求进行水平扩展。通过增加存储节点,可以轻松地扩展缓存容量和处理能力。同时,DCache 还支持动态配置和灵活的数据模型,使用户可以根据实际需求进行定制化调整。
多种数据存储模型
DCache 支持多种数据存储模型,包括独立缓存模式、一致性哈希模式和分片模式等。这些模型可以根据不同的应用场景,选择最适合的存储方式。同时,DCache 还提供了丰富的数据访问接口,方便开发人员进行数据操作和查询。
易于集成和使用
DCache 提供了丰富的开发工具和文档,使开发人员可以轻松地集成和使用。它支持多种语言的客户端库,并提供了简单易用的 API 接口。开发人员只需按照文档进行配置和调用,即可快速使用 DCache 来进行数据存储和访问。

DCache 的未来发展趋势和展望

1. **更高性能和可扩展性**:
DCache将继续致力于提升其性能和可扩展性,以满足日益增长的数据需求。未来,可以预见DCache将引入更多的并行计算和分布式存储技术,以实现更快的数据读写速度和更高的并发处理能力。同时,DCache还将进一步优化其数据存储引擎,以提供更好的数据处理效率和更低的延迟。
2. **更多的功能扩展**:
除了核心功能之外,DCache还将不断拓展其功能范围,以满足不同场景下的数据存储需求。未来,我们可以期待DCache加入更多的数据处理和分析功能,如数据挖掘、机器学习、实时分析等。这将使得DCache成为一个更加全面和多样化的数据存储解决方案,能够满足不同行业和领域的需求。
3. **深度融合云计算和大数据技术**:
随着云计算和大数据技术的迅速发展,DCache将进一步深度融合这些技术,并提供更好的与之配套的解决方案。未来,DCache将与云计算和大数据框架更紧密地集成,以提供更高效、更可靠的数据存储和处理能力。这将有助于用户更好地应对日益增长的数据规模和复杂性,使DCache在云时代中继续发挥重要作用。
总结起来,DCache在未来的发展中将以更高的性能和可扩展性为目标,不断拓展其功能范围,深度融合云计算和大数据技术,并与其他相关技术进行紧密结合,以提供更好的数据存储和处理解决方案。随着DCache的不断发展和创新,我们可以期待它在数据存储领域中持续发挥重要作用,为用户带来更好的数据管理体验。
通过以上内容的概括,我们可以看到本文主要介绍了DCache是什么以及它的背景和发展历程,讲解了DCache的核心功能和特点,以及如何在项目中使用DCache进行数据存储。同时,也分享了DCache在大规模数据场景中的应用案例,并探讨了DCache的性能优化和可扩展性。另外,还进行了DCache与其他数据存储技术的比较与对比,展望了DCache的未来发展趋势。通过这些内容的介绍,读者可以了解DCache的基本概念、功能特点以及在实际应用中的价值和优势,为读者提供了一份全面了解DCache的指南。在未来,随着科技的不断进步和发展,DCache有望在数据存储领域继续发挥重要作用,并为广大用户提供更加高效可靠的存储服务。媒体科技屋是一个专门提供最新科技资讯和科技趋势解读的网站,致力于为读者呈现前沿的科技视角。希望通过本文的介绍,能够给科技屋的读者们带来有价值的内容,并为他们在数据存储方面的选择提供一些参考和指导。让我们一起期待DCache在未来的发展中取得更加辉煌的成就吧!

关于作者: 龟仙人

热门文章

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注